Willie Hale a.k.a. Little Beaver (so dubbed as a child because of his prominent front teeth) was one of the
extraordinarily talented musicians Henry Stone assembled at his Hialeah, FL-based T.K. Records label and its assorted
imprints. Among the artists who recorded for Stone were K.C. & the Sunshine Band, Timmy Thomas, Gwen McCrae, Betty
Wright, and Benny Latimore.and backing them on a lot of those records was Hale, laying down mellow n funky,
jazz-influenced licks on his hollow-body Gibson. Hales talent was so distinctive that when Stone finally let Hale step
out of the studio shadows to record his own album on the Cat imprint, the effects were immediate and long-lasting.
Featuring contributions from Thomas, Wright, Latimore, and Jaco Pastorius (under the name Nelson "Jocko" Padron), 1974s
Party Down scored a #2 hit with its title track and has been repeatedly sampled by latter-day rap artists ranging from
People Under the Stairs to Jay Z. himself (the "Party Life" track on his American Gangster album). Our Real Gone reissue
